Ellipses & Orbits

Key Concepts
Ellipse
x²/a² + y²/b² = 1 where a > b
Foci
Two special points: c² = a² - b²
Theory
**Standard form:** x²/a² + y²/b² = 1
- a: Semi-major axis (larger)
- b: Semi-minor axis (smaller)
- c: Distance to foci, c² = a² - b²
**Vertices:** (±a, 0) and (0, ±b)
**Foci:** (±c, 0) if horizontal
**Eccentricity:** e = c/a (0 < e < 1, closer to 0 = more circular)
Examples
Ellipse x²/25 + y²/9 = 1. Find foci.
Solution: a²=25, b²=9, c²=16, c=4. Foci: (±4, 0)
